Transaction e018bb40dd9bd39b0217c31dac100bc50d06c20a35bbd2687029b92d3f558466

1 Input
2 Outputs
  • e018bb40dd9bd39b0217c31dac100bc50d06c20a35bbd2687029b92d3f558466:0
  • value  37320
    address  3Dxcm964LMiHa3dUGMtZ1aeMMamPq4jDSb
  • e018bb40dd9bd39b0217c31dac100bc50d06c20a35bbd2687029b92d3f558466:1
  • value  1507306
    address  12RwiRfmgefbXdD3ath6TXaFkUX29to3CK